Our Signature: Pâtes d’Alsace with 7 Fresh Eggs
In the 1960s, brothers Frédéric and Denis Kuentz revolutionized pasta-making in Alsace. Inspired by a 17th-century recipe from Abbé Buchinger, they created Pâtes d’Alsace with 7 fresh eggs, eliminating water entirely.
Over time, this “egg-rich” formula gained regional and European recognition, including the PGI / IGP (Protected Geographical Indication) status in 2005.
Later, the third generation introduced Nüdle, Spätzle, Knepfle, and artisanal pasta shapes crafted with traditional bronze dies — each echoing our heritage and dedication to taste.
Well-being and good living, with Valfleuri pasta
Living in harmony also means offering pasta that is good for us and our environment. So 2019 we developed 3 new ranges of organic pasta with fresh eggs, legumes and vegetables. Then 2020 we innovated in supermarkets, with the first range of 100% French durum wheat pasta from farms with High Environmental Value.
Also the commitment to our environment is not new. The cradle of Valfleuri being located in a small valley, we have always lived close to nature. 1999 we were certified by Ecocert and launched our first organic range of Alsace Pasta with 7 fresh eggs.
Likewise, we have always been keen to create good, healthy and nutritious pasta that we are proud to serve to our loved ones and our children. Ahead of our time, we launched the first egg pasta rich in Omega 3 in 1998. Vegetables, eggs, milk, quinoa Max Havelaar, we like to create generous recipes.

Playful and nutritious, pasta for Children
All children love pasta. That’s why we’ve created pasta that’s practical, fun and nutritious. Small orange and green animals, rich in organic peas – carrots, quick-cooking organic mini pasta with fresh eggs, Alsatian pasta in Christmas figurines, here is our choice to discover in “Our products”.
Valfleuri pasta for children is a tradition that began in 1986 with the Smurfs, the first child-shaped pasta made with fresh eggs, followed by Animals of the World and “Taco-loco-moto”. Interest was renewed in the 2000s, with festive Alsatian Christmas and Easter pasta and Halloween pumpkin pasta, not to mention Dinosaurs with milk and fresh eggs.
